    For the version 32bit there exists only for Windows server IA32.
    IA32 is basically x86
    Which is the difference between Windows server on IA64 and on x64?
    IA64 is based on Itanium processors while x64 are x86 compatible.
    The version 32bits for Windows IA32bit functions for any type of server?.
    For any Windows 32bit server.

  • Difference between Window Subwindow and Mainwindow

    Hi I am new to smartforms. I want to know Difference between Window Subwindow and Mainwindow. are all these same ? Can i create a subwindow inside a main window ?

    Hi
    see the different types of Windows
    What are the different types of windows in SAP Scripts?
    Windows are defined in the Layout sets which define the position and the text to displayed.
    The different types of windows are:
    MAIN - Main Window
    The main window is a continous window which can extend over several pages. If the text in the main window fills up a page, a new page is created.
    Only one main window can be defined in the SAP Script whereas upto 100 instances of main window can be created in a page.
    VAR - Variable Window
    This window can have the variable contents displayed on them. The contents of the window cannot exceed the window size. The content can be formatted for each page.
    CONST - Constant Window
    The constant window can have a fixed content and is formatted only once.
    Main Windows (MAIN)
    Each form must have one window of type MAIN. Such a window is called the main window of the form. For SAPscript forms, the main window has a central meaning:
    • It controls the page break.
    • It contains the text body that may cover several pages.
    • It allows to fix text elements at the upper and lower margins of the allocated page window (for example, for column headings).
    As soon as a window of type MAIN is full, SAPscript automatically triggers a page break and continues to output the remaining text in the main window of the subsequent page. Page windows of type MAIN have the same width throughout the form. The SAPscript composer thus avoids reformatting of the text after each page break.
    Variable Windows (VAR)
    The contents of variable windows is processed again for each page, on which the window appears. The system outputs only as much text as fits into the window. Text exceeding the window size is truncated; the system does not trigger a page break. Unlike constant windows, the page windows declared as variable windows may have different sizes on different form pages.
    Constant Windows (CONST)
    Starting with Release 4.0, the system internally processes windows of type CONST similar to windows of type VAR. Therefore, if you create a new window, always use type VAR.

    Hello,
    main difference are that SBS is limited to 75 users and not able to create a trust. Also it comes with additional software like Exchange and SQL depending on  the license you use.
    The regular server version do NOT contain any application or server as SBS. This must be  bought separate. Also there is no user limit and tursts are allowed.

    Mac OS X uses a file system that it inherited from Mac OS called HFS Plus. HFS Plus is a metadata-rich and case preserving file system. Due to the Unix roots of Mac OS X, Unix permissions were added to HFS Plus. Later versions of HFS Plus added a journal to prevent corruption of the file system structure and introduced a number of optimizations to the allocation algorithms in an attempt to defragment files automatically without requiring an external defragmenter.
    Filenames can be up to 255 characters. HFS Plus uses Unicode to store filenames. On Mac OS X, the filetype can come from the Type code stored in file's metadata or the filename.
    HFS Plus has three kinds of links: Hard links, Symbolic links and Aliases. Aliases are designed to maintain a link to their original file even if they are moved or renamed.
    FAT32
    In order to overcome the volume size limit of FAT16, while still allowing DOS real-mode code to handle the format without unnecessarily reducing the available conventional memory, Microsoft decided to implement a newer generation of FAT, known as FAT32, with cluster counts held in a 32-bit field, of which 28 bits are currently used.
    In theory, this should support a total of approximately 268,435,438 (< 228) clusters, allowing for drive sizes in the range of 2 terabytes. However, due to limitations in Microsoft's scandisk utility, the FAT is not allowed to grow beyond 4,177,920 (< 222) clusters, placing the volume limit at 124.55 gigabytes, unless "scandisk" is not needed [3].
    FAT32 was introduced with Windows 95 OSR2, although reformatting was needed to use it, and DriveSpace 3 (the version that came with Windows 95 OSR2 and Windows 98) never supported it. Windows 98 introduced a utility to convert existing hard disks from FAT16 to FAT32 without loss of data. In the NT line, support for FAT32 arrived in Windows 2000.
    Windows 2000 and Windows XP can read and write to FAT32 filesystems of any size, but the format program on these platforms can only create FAT32 filesystems up to 32 GB. Thompson and Thompson (2003) write[4] that "Bizarrely, Microsoft states that this behavior is by design." Microsoft's knowledge base article 184006[3] indeed confirms the limitation and the by design statement, but gives no rationale or explanation. Peter Norton's opinion[5] is that "Microsoft has intentionally crippled the FAT32 file system."
    The maximum possible size for a file on a FAT32 volume is 4 GiB minus 1 B (232-1 bytes). For most users, this has become the most nagging limit of FAT32 as of 2005, since video capture and editing applications can easily exceed this limit, as can the system swap file.
